diff --git a/HISTORY.md b/HISTORY.md
index 8797089..80c0527 100644
--- a/HISTORY.md
+++ b/HISTORY.md
@@ -1,5 +1,9 @@
# History
+## v4.6.0 2023 November 23
+
+- Updated dependencies, [base files](https://github.com/bevry/base), and [editions](https://editions.bevry.me) using [boundation](https://github.com/bevry/boundation)
+
## v4.5.1 2023 November 23
- Fix incompatibility with editions, due to v4.5.0 and v4.4.0 requiring editions to operate
diff --git a/README.md b/README.md
index 44fd245..9c32bad 100644
--- a/README.md
+++ b/README.md
@@ -87,14 +87,14 @@ Doesn't do special handling for `-releaseTag` and `0.x` versions.
Deno
``` typescript
-import pkg from 'https://unpkg.com/version-range@^4.5.1/edition-deno/index.ts'
+import pkg from 'https://unpkg.com/version-range@^4.6.0/edition-deno/index.ts'
```
Skypack
``` html
```
@@ -102,7 +102,7 @@ import pkg from 'https://unpkg.com/version-range@^4.5.1/edition-deno/index.ts'
``` html
```
@@ -110,7 +110,7 @@ import pkg from 'https://unpkg.com/version-range@^4.5.1/edition-deno/index.ts'
``` html
```
diff --git a/package-lock.json b/package-lock.json
index 122ba97..1d930a6 100644
--- a/package-lock.json
+++ b/package-lock.json
@@ -1,12 +1,12 @@
{
"name": "version-range",
- "version": "4.5.0",
+ "version": "4.6.0",
"lockfileVersion": 3,
"requires": true,
"packages": {
"": {
"name": "version-range",
- "version": "4.5.0",
+ "version": "4.6.0",
"license": "Artistic-2.0",
"devDependencies": {
"@bevry/json": "^2.0.0",
@@ -1374,12 +1374,12 @@
}
},
"node_modules/editions": {
- "version": "6.14.1",
- "resolved": "https://registry.npmjs.org/editions/-/editions-6.14.1.tgz",
- "integrity": "sha512-1yLsaKEUyPRJ1Q+V73v12DZZA+H1grCNOg4bgoR1x9Z777IdIYKl+jzB+6AisfRk1tQfJuE79nzrVO7WPxCHow==",
+ "version": "6.14.2",
+ "resolved": "https://registry.npmjs.org/editions/-/editions-6.14.2.tgz",
+ "integrity": "sha512-kB3cOHuctXFjfBt4YyRJOG1z53dgDm5VusNPtU+JTME16gCkxZ5Tx83rMWosdKwcf5Y8GEu9ad2DggCeMME/cQ==",
"dev": true,
"dependencies": {
- "version-range": "~4.4.0"
+ "version-range": "^4.5.1"
},
"engines": {
"node": ">=4"
@@ -4183,9 +4183,9 @@
}
},
"node_modules/version-range": {
- "version": "4.4.0",
- "resolved": "https://registry.npmjs.org/version-range/-/version-range-4.4.0.tgz",
- "integrity": "sha512-jiTR4LX4rdM0d1/z+meevtneULkT1xy/8n4117OQbv/TUkwLQo3klZ/We8iMEaU/gnlV88E/PmjPmC3JVbKchg==",
+ "version": "4.5.1",
+ "resolved": "https://registry.npmjs.org/version-range/-/version-range-4.5.1.tgz",
+ "integrity": "sha512-agXRpnZv4DEUcguWORBkcQqMrETSrXtdljW/YJ7oIQh4CtxHbsIDyFHaFasx0VF+zGhj9kuRIpVugGGlPPOQ1w==",
"dev": true,
"engines": {
"node": ">=4"
diff --git a/package.json b/package.json
index 4a85538..f30ee23 100644
--- a/package.json
+++ b/package.json
@@ -1,6 +1,6 @@
{
"name": "version-range",
- "version": "4.5.1",
+ "version": "4.6.0",
"description": "Check version ranges like `>=N` and `X || Y || Z` with support for Node.js, Web Browsers, Deno, and TypeScript.",
"homepage": "https://github.com/bevry/version-range",
"license": "Artistic-2.0",
@@ -122,7 +122,7 @@
"require"
],
"engines": {
- "node": true,
+ "node": "4 || 6 || 8 || 10 || 12 || 14 || 16 || 18 || 20 || 21",
"browsers": false
}
},
@@ -137,7 +137,7 @@
"import"
],
"engines": {
- "node": true,
+ "node": "12 || 14 || 16 || 18 || 20 || 21",
"browsers": false
}
},
@@ -205,24 +205,6 @@
"valid-directory": "^4.5.0",
"valid-module": "^2.5.0"
},
- "eslintConfig": {
- "extends": [
- "bevry"
- ]
- },
- "prettier": {
- "semi": false,
- "singleQuote": true,
- "trailingComma": "es5"
- },
- "boundation": {
- "comment": "editions depends upon version-range, as such version-range must support Node.js v4, target ES5, and not use editions",
- "browser": true,
- "compiler": "typescript",
- "targets": [
- "ES5"
- ]
- },
"scripts": {
"our:clean": "rm -rf ./docs ./edition* ./es2015 ./es5 ./out ./.next",
"our:compile": "npm run our:compile:deno && npm run our:compile:edition-browsers && npm run our:compile:edition-es5 && npm run our:compile:edition-es5-esm && npm run our:compile:edition-types",
@@ -252,5 +234,23 @@
"our:verify:module": "valid-module",
"our:verify:prettier": "prettier --write .",
"test": "node ./edition-es5/test.js"
+ },
+ "eslintConfig": {
+ "extends": [
+ "bevry"
+ ]
+ },
+ "prettier": {
+ "semi": false,
+ "singleQuote": true,
+ "trailingComma": "es5"
+ },
+ "boundation": {
+ "comment": "editions depends upon version-range, as such version-range must support Node.js v4, target ES5, and not use editions",
+ "browser": true,
+ "compiler": "typescript",
+ "targets": [
+ "ES5"
+ ]
}
}
\ No newline at end of file